South Florida Baptist Hospital’s 12-month ASHP-accredited PGY1 pharmacy residency provides comprehensive training across a wide range of acute care settings. Residents complete core rotations in adult medicine, critical care, infectious diseases, emergency medicine, central pharmacy, oncology-focused ambulatory infusion, and pharmacy management/therapeutic policy. These foundational experiences—typically scheduled early but adjustable based on resident goals—ensure strong competency in essential areas of pharmacy practice. The program is rooted in a full-service, 146-bed community hospital in Plant City, FL, serving a diverse patient population as part of the BayCare Health System.
The residency is highly customizable, offering numerous electives such as preceptorship, transitions of care, women’s health/pediatrics, cardiology, informatics, virtual ICU, and advanced experiences in core areas. Residents also develop teaching skills, leadership abilities, and proficiency in both written and oral communication. While most rotations occur at South Florida Baptist Hospital, elective opportunities are available across the BayCare system, supporting individualized growth and comprehensive professional development.
Applicants must apply through PhORCAS and participate in the MATCH process. Required application materials include a letter of intent, current curriculum vitae, three letters of recommendation, and official transcripts from all colleges of pharmacy attended. Candidates must hold a PharmD from an ACPE-accredited college of pharmacy or possess a Foreign Pharmacy Graduate Equivalency Committee (FPGEC) certificate. Additionally, applicants must obtain an active Florida pharmacist license within 90 days of the residency start date and are required to participate in an interview.
